    A bold pagan till his very death (allegedly at in battle at the age of 80!!) in a time when christianity was taking over, a slayer of five Kings (in battle) and numerous other royalty,and the conquerer of almost all of the anglo-saxon held lands, to me King Penda of Mercia is the most exiting and interesting of all the anglo-saxon kings. Were Penda not a pagan (or were those who wrote of him -bede for example- not christian monks) Penda might just have gone down in history as one of the greatest conquerers.
